def construct_requests()

in lmms_eval/api/task.py [0:0]


    def construct_requests(self, doc_id: int, ctx: str, **kwargs) -> Union[List[Instance], Instance]:
        split = kwargs.get("split")
        kwargs.pop("split")
        if self.OUTPUT_TYPE == "loglikelihood":
            arguments = (ctx, self.doc_to_target, self.doc_to_visual, doc_id, self.config.task, split)
        elif self.OUTPUT_TYPE == "multiple_choice":
            doc = self.dataset[split][doc_id]
            choices = self.doc_to_choice(doc)
            target_delimiter = self.config.target_delimiter
            if self.multiple_input:
                # If there are multiple inputs, choices are placed in the ctx
                cont = self.doc_to_target(doc)
                arguments = [(ctx, f"{target_delimiter}{cont}", self.doc_to_visual, doc_id, self.config.task, split) for ctx in choices]
            else:
                # Otherwise they are placed in the continuation
                arguments = [(ctx, f"{target_delimiter}{cont}", self.doc_to_visual, doc_id, self.config.task, split) for cont in choices]
            request_list = [
                Instance(
                    request_type="loglikelihood",
                    # doc=doc,
                    arguments=arg,
                    idx=i,
                    **kwargs,
                )
                for i, arg in enumerate(arguments)
            ]
            # TODO: we should raise a warning telling users this will at most ~2x runtime.
            if "acc_mutual_info" in self._metric_fn_list.keys():
                # if we are calculating multiple choice accuracy
                # using mutual information instead of raw loglikelihood as metric, need unconditional lls.

                # here mutual info refers to calculating
                # log(P(choice|ctx) / P(choice)) = log(P(choice|ctx)) - log(P(choice))
                # in other words normalizing by subtracting the unconditional logprob of each choice.
                request_list.extend(
                    [
                        Instance(
                            request_type="loglikelihood",
                            # doc=doc,
                            arguments=("", "{}".format(choice)),
                            idx=i,
                            **kwargs,
                        )
                        for i, choice in enumerate(choices)
                    ]
                )
            return request_list

        elif self.OUTPUT_TYPE == "generate_until":
            arguments = (ctx, self.config.generation_kwargs, self.doc_to_visual, doc_id, self.config.task, split)
        return Instance(request_type=self.OUTPUT_TYPE, arguments=arguments, idx=0, **kwargs)
